If such a leaching process is a simple exchange of H+ ions for cations, then the fate and effect of increasing H+ ion concentration in plant tissue is a question that deserves some consideration. Further, if increasing rainfall acidity is providing excess H+ ions for foliar cation exchange, exchangeable foliage cations may be depleted.

Lorsque l'apport des ions H+ est équilibré par le taux de formation de nouveaux cations échangeables Mn+, il en résulte un état de tampon. Le taux de formation de ces derniers serait un processus généralement lent; il provient de la diffusion solide et de la formation de nouvelles surfaces des minéraux due à la dégradation physico-biologique, etc. L'acidification de l'eau se manifeste donc lorsque l'afflux des ions H+ excède l'apport des ions échangeables.
